Steve Barry relocated from Auckland to Sydney in early 2009 and has quickly become one of Sydney’s most sought-after pianists. Currently studying at the Sydney Conservatorium of Music, Steve has also furthered his study of jazz with major international artists such as Alan Broadbent, Jon Gordon, Florian Ross and SeanWayland. He is the recipient of numerous awards including Most Outstanding Musician, Best Pianist and Best Composition at the Tauranga International Jazz Festival. Described as being “inventive, creative and humorous”, Steve has worked with numerous prominent Australasian and international artists such as John Hollenbeck(USA), Theo Bleckmann (USA), George Coleman Jr. (USA), The Jazzgroove Mothership Orchestra, Dale Barlow, Simon Barker and James Muller (AUS). He recently recorded an album with the Jazzgroove Mothership Orchestra and vocalist Kristin Beradi, set to be released in early 2011.Joined by fellow Sydney-sider Alex Boneham on bass and local legend Frank Gibson on drums, the trio will create jazz improvisation on both standards and original compositions.
CJC
The Creative Jazz Club, is a proactive community of musicians and jazz fans (non-musicians) alike, who are committed to furthering the development of quality, improvised music in NZ. With its move to 1885, CJC is developing its programming of national and international artists, creating a unique performance space in Auckland for high calibre jazz artists and pianists to perform.

CJC was founded and is run by Roger Manins, Mark Robinson and Carolina Moon with Ben McNicoll joining the team as Mark recently moved to Australia.
